Personally. I did the reverse. You cut Mizuru but still keep the Tetsubo. 1 to 1 force/gold plus a pud spell for Consumed, Chuuna or Wrath of the Elements is hella good. If you ignore the Earth reliant trait, it is still pretty good.
For maximum jankness, play Encircled Terrain at pitched battles. Target someone else to stay in the battle and send everyone home but use the Tetsubo to negate his movement. The text actually doesnt restrict the movement negation to "another players action" so this should work... hopefully.
